COMPETITION AND CONSUMER ACT 2010 - SECT 44P

State or Territory ceasing to be a party to Competition Principles Agreement

    If a State or Territory that has established a regime for access to a service or proposed service ceases to be a party to the Competition Principles Agreement:

  (a)   a decision by the Commonwealth Minister that the regime is an effective access regime ceases to be in force; and

  (b)   the Council, the Commonwealth Minister and the Tribunal need not take any further action relating to an application for a decision by the Commonwealth Minister that the regime is an effective access regime.
